Delhi: 5-day institutional quarantine for all cases
New Delhi, June 20 -- The Delhi Disaster Management Authority (DDMA), headed by lieutenant governor Anil Baijal, Friday evening controversially ordered a mandatory five-day institutional quarantine for "each case" under home quarantine in the city, in an unexpected move that could strain the Capital's already-stretched health care infra and workers, discourage people from undergoing tests, and inconvenience around 8,500 people currently under home isolation....
